What this trial studies
This observational study aims to establish an in-hospital Trauma Registry at the Fondazione I.R.C.C.S. Policlinico San Matteo to collect data on patients who are victims of major trauma. The registry will serve as a comprehensive tool for analyzing and monitoring clinical activities within a Level I Trauma Center. By leveraging recent advancements in clinical care pathways and the opening of a dedicated helipad, the initiative seeks to enhance both short-term and long-term clinical and scientific outcomes for trauma patients.

Eligibility criteria
Show full inclusion / exclusion criteria
Inclusion Criteria: All consecutive patients presenting to the Emergency Department of the Fondazione I.R.C.C.S. Policlinico San Matteo who meet at least one of the following criteria will be included in the registry: * They were transported to the Emergency Department by Emergency Medical Services (AREU - Regional Emergency and Urgency Agency) with a diagnosis of Severe Trauma / Major Trauma or \- They arrived at the Emergency Department and were admitted with a diagnosis of "trauma", and were found, upon completion of the secondary assessment, to have an Injury Severity Score (ISS) \>15 Exclusion Criteria: There are no exclusion criteria.
